Decoding the ‘Move Mountains’ Idiom

The ‘Move Mountains’ idiom is a powerful expression that symbolizes the ability to overcome seemingly insurmountable obstacles. It implies the strength, determination, and resilience required to achieve the impossible. While it may sound literal, it’s important to grasp its figurative meaning for effective communication.

Exploring the Versatile Usage of ‘Move Mountains’

This idiom finds its place in various contexts, both in personal and professional spheres. Let’s delve into a few examples to understand its versatility: 1. Personal Growth: ‘Despite facing financial constraints, Sarah moved mountains to pursue her dream of becoming a doctor.’ Here, the idiom showcases Sarah’s unwavering commitment and her ability to overcome obstacles. 2. Teamwork and Collaboration: ‘The success of the project was possible because every team member moved mountains to meet the tight deadline.’ This usage highlights the collective effort and dedication of the team. 3. Motivation and Inspiration: ‘His words of encouragement moved mountains, and the students went on to achieve remarkable results.’ In this case, the idiom signifies the transformative impact of motivation.
